The IXEG 737 Classic is widely regarded as one of the most immersive and aerodynamically accurate flight simulation add-ons ever created for X-Plane. Developed by International X-Plane Engineering Group (IXEG), this rendition of the Boeing 737-300 captures the quirks, sounds, and analog-to-digital transition era of the real aircraft.

The IXEG 737 Classic focuses on the "classic" 737-300 series (with 400/500 variants often available via add-ons). It is favored for its "steam-gauge" feel mixed with early glass cockpit technology, offering a challenging yet rewarding manual flying experience compared to modern automated airliners.
